NBA Player Props: Top Plays for Thursday’s Slate (Feb. 22)

The NBA returns from its All-Star break tonight with 12 games on tap.

I’ve outlined three of my best player prop bets for the night’s action to enhance your viewing pleasure.

Note: All odds and props courtesy of FanDuel Sportsbook.

CHA Grant Williams OVER 12.5 Points (-102) vs. Jazz

  • Hornets forward Grant Williams has topped his 12.5 points prop in three straight games since he arrived in Charlotte, averaging 17.0 PPG over that stretch
  • Williams is averaging a solid 30.0 MPG as a member of the Hornets despite coming off the bench
  • Utah is allowing the fifth most points per game this season and the second most points to power forwards

UTA Collin Sexton OVER 1.5 Made Threes (-142) vs. Hornets

  • Utah Jazz shooting guard Collin Sexton has knocked down at least two triples in four straight games and seven of his past eight
  • Sexton is shooting 45% from downtown over his last eight games
  • Charlotte is allowing the fifth most made threes per game this season

SAC Malik Monk OVER 25.5 PTS + AST (-108) vs. Spurs

  • Sacramento Kings sixth man Malik Monk has topped his 25.5 PTS + AST prop in five of his past eight games
  • Monk should see increased usage, with star center Domantas Sabonis (illness) not expected to play
  • San Antonio is allowing the sixth most points and the sixth most assists per game this season
